The Metered Power Distribution Unit (PDU) market is segmented into three primary categories: type, application, and end-user. Each segment plays a pivotal role in shaping the market's trajectory and addressing specific industry needs.
By Type:
Basic Metered PDUs: These units provide real-time monitoring of power consumption, aiding in energy management and cost allocation.
Switched Metered PDUs: Beyond monitoring, these allow remote control of individual outlets, facilitating load balancing and equipment rebooting.
Intelligent Metered PDUs: Equipped with advanced features like environmental monitoring and network connectivity, they offer comprehensive power management solutions.

Metered PDUs are categorized based on functionality. Basic metered PDUs offer essential monitoring of power usage, aiding in energy audits and load balancing. Switched metered PDUs add remote control capabilities, allowing administrators to manage power distribution actively. Intelligent metered PDUs integrate advanced features such as network connectivity, environmental sensors, and alert systems, providing comprehensive power management solutions. The choice among these types depends on the complexity of the power management needs and the level of control required by the user.

The Metered PDU market is witnessing several key trends that are shaping its growth and evolution:
Integration with Smart Grids: The advancement of smart grid technologies is driving the adoption of intelligent PDUs that can communicate with energy management systems, enhancing grid reliability and efficiency.
Emphasis on Energy Efficiency: With increasing energy costs and environmental concerns, there is a growing demand for PDUs that offer detailed energy monitoring and reporting capabilities, enabling users to identify and address inefficiencies.
Adoption of IoT Technologies: The incorporation of IoT features in PDUs allows for real-time data collection, remote monitoring, and predictive maintenance, improving operational efficiency and reducing downtime.
Customization and Scalability: Users are seeking PDUs that can be tailored to specific requirements and scaled as needed, leading to the development of modular and customizable solutions.
Enhanced Security Features: As PDUs become more connected, there is an increased focus on cybersecurity measures to protect against unauthorized access and ensure data integrity.
